Style enthusiasts know that party attire carries significant weight in the fashion industry. Paco Rabanne captivated with his iconic paillette pieces during the 1960s, reflecting the growing interest in futurism as a result of the Space Race between the US and Soviet Union. Similarly, Gucci has never shied away from a Maribou feather or a touch of jacquard, especially under former creative director Alessandro Michele.
Models Naomi Campbell and Kate Moss embracing party-girl glamour in Versace, 1999
Blumarine championed cheeky, Y2K themes during the Nineties, platforming pastel tones, diamanté and butterfly motifs (and continues to do so) and Versace dazzled with its metallic palettes, baroque prints and chainmail mini dress worn by supermodels such as Kate Moss and Naomi Campbell.

As for the brands carrying the baton today? Think 16Arlington for loud, club-ready glitz, Coperni for sleek sensuality, The Attico for plumes o’ plenty and Area for swathes of sparkling crystals.
